Yeah, it makes it difficult for multiple reasons, including:
- As Jayne said, when they mark the bug resolved, it’s difficult to know what actually got resolved.
- Any time the QA team gets a bug report, they try to reproduce it. Generally speaking, a bug report should have one bug reported, and any comments underneath should just be additional information needed to reproduce it, in order to help the QA team, or discussions on how to work around the bug, if possible.
- Each bug reported should have reproduction steps. I can’t tell the number of times I’ve seen someone give a bug report that I couldn’t understand. But then when I read the reproduction steps, I got it.
You may want to give Zendesk a try with some of your bugs. In my opinion, you’re more likely to have someone look at the bug report if you log it there. But I will say, the more documentation you can give, the better. For example, with the bug, “hold short after landing,” it’s helpful to know what airport this happened at, what runway it was on, what aircraft you were flying, and what mission. And if you have a video or screenshots of it happening, it makes it that much easier for them.
